Transaction 329380ef51c835919c561dcf12915d4ee999560a14ab0feebd38f3c59a3b43ca
1 Input
1 Output
-
329380ef51c835919c561dcf12915d4ee999560a14ab0feebd38f3c59a3b43ca:0
- value
- 393010
- script pubkey
- OP_0 OP_PUSHBYTES_20 cd532941537916106d32b4c8d463ddfab97627d6
- address
- bc1qe4fjjs2n0ytpqmfjknydgc7al2uhvf7k9cy70q